Review on 🎨 Winsor & Newton Cotman Watercolor Studio Set: 45 Half Pans for Creative Excellence by Lori Aguirre

Revainrating 5 out of 5

The colors are very well pigmented and don't fade too much when drying

UPDATE: I've had this set for over a year now and it never fails to amaze me. This is my favorite set. Tubes of Cotman's watercolors are only $4 at my local art store, and I've already filled a few. I can't rave about it enough. They're the closest thing to professional watercolors without spending a fortune, and they're fast enough to create professional-looking, long-lasting works of art. For the price, this set is worth every penny. The colors are very well pigmented and do not fade when drying. There's room for your own brush and one of the blending areas is detachable so you can easily rinse it out. What I like most about this set is that it includes all the colors of the Cotman line. Individual pot halves are just over $2 at Jerry's, or you can buy a giant 8-ounce tube for about $5.50 to fill each pot multiple times. The most commonly used colors such as Burnt Siena, Ultramarine Blue and Alizarin Crimson are duplicates. I find it profitable to buy because these colors run out the fastest. I will keep adding colors to this set until I'm ready for professional coloring, although they are already amazing.
